What is the Difference Between Fuel Oil and Gasoline?

Here are the specific differences between fuel oil and gasoline: 1. Nature: Fuel oil is mainly made from cracked residue oil and straight-run residue oil of petroleum. Gasoline is produced by refining different gasoline components obtained from petroleum refining, such as straight-run gasoline components, catalytic cracked gasoline components, and catalytic reformed gasoline components, and then blending them with high-octane components. 2. Characteristics: Fuel oil is characterized by high viscosity and contains a large amount of non-hydrocarbon compounds, colloids, and asphaltenes. Gasoline is characterized by volatility, anti-knock properties, stability, and corrosiveness. 3. Application: Fuel oil is mainly used for fuel power generation, heating units, ignition of coal-fired units, as well as for combustion support and stable combustion. Gasoline products can be divided into three categories according to their use: aviation gasoline, automotive gasoline, and solvent gasoline.

When discussing automotive fuels, as someone who frequently works on my own car, I've learned that 'fuel' is a broad term encompassing various types such as gasoline, diesel, and even liquefied petroleum gas (LPG). Gasoline specifically refers to a light liquid fuel primarily used in standard passenger car engines. It contains components like alkanes, and a higher octane rating indicates better anti-knock performance. Fuels also include heavier oils like diesel, which is used in large trucks—it has lower volatility but higher thermal efficiency. Simply put, when you see labels like 92 or 95 at the pump, that's gasoline; for diesel-engine vehicles, you need to fill up with fuel (but not gasoline). The differences are significant: choosing the wrong fuel can damage engine components—for example, using diesel in a gasoline car may clog fuel injectors. That's why I always carefully check the vehicle manual to confirm the specified fuel type and avoid issues that could compromise driving safety. What to Do When Vehicle Annual Inspection Expires and Driver's License Validity Expires?

If the vehicle annual inspection expires, the public security traffic management department will issue a warning or impose a fine of no more than 200 yuan. The annual inspection can only be conducted after paying the fine. If the driver's license expires for less than 12 months, it can be renewed as usual. If it expires for more than one year but less than three years, the holder must retake the subject one exam to renew the license. After passing the exam, the license can be obtained. If the expiration period exceeds three years, the holder needs to reapply for a driver's license. Below are relevant precautions for the driver's license: 1. Annual review time of the motor vehicle driver's license: Class C motor vehicle driver's licenses do not require annual review and can be renewed upon expiration. Class A and B motor vehicle driver's licenses theoretically require an annual review each year. If no points are deducted during the current scoring cycle, the annual review is not required for the current year and will be extended to the next year. The specific renewal and annual inspection times are indicated on the motor vehicle driver's license. 2. Procedures for renewing the driver's license: The required documents include the motor vehicle driver's license, the driver's ID card, the motor vehicle driver's physical condition certificate, and four recent bareheaded photos of the driver taken within the last six months. The driver's license renewal can be processed only after completing any pending traffic accident-related matters associated with the license.

What is the M gear in a car?

The M gear in a car is the simulated manual mode of an automatic transmission. Here is some relevant information about the M gear in cars: 1. Function: In this gear, pushing the gear lever forward once will increase the gear by one, while pulling it backward once will decrease the gear by one. The simulated manual mode of the automatic transmission enhances the car's output torque, allowing manual selection of gear shift timing to optimize the gear ratio. 2. Operation: Press the brake pedal of the automatic transmission and press the one-touch start button. When going downhill for a long distance, it is necessary to keep the transmission in a low gear in M mode to ensure driving safety.

What Causes the Abnormal Noise When Pressing the Accelerator?

The abnormal noise when pressing the accelerator is usually caused by the fuel pump or related components, and it could also be due to damage to the clutch release bearing. Below is relevant information about the accelerator: 1. Definition: In the internal construction of an engine, the device on an internal combustion engine that controls the fuel supply is called the accelerator. 2. Function: The accelerator can manipulate the throttle opening in the engine, thereby controlling the amount of combustible mixed gas, which changes the engine's speed and power, allowing the car to accelerate or decelerate to meet driving needs. 3. Electronic Accelerator: The electronic accelerator uses position sensors to transmit the degree of pedal depression, achieving electronic control of the throttle. The use of electronic accelerators is very precise and avoids issues of mechanical wear.
